But

BUT, the one word that draws me away from you 
BUT, the only word used to draw me near to you 
It can capture my heart...
"But i love you" 
Or can rip me apart...
"But i want my own way"
so how do i make myself totally lean upon you 
how do i make my mind foucus on you
is there a way to live for you 
is there a way to love you deeper 
used by both heathan or saint 
BUT, the only word that chooses a path...
